What's The Definition Of Objectify?

[v] make impersonal or present as an object; "Will computers depersonalize human interactions?"; "Pornography objectifies women"
[v] make external or objective, or give reality to; "language externalizes our thoughts"

Synonyms | Synonyms for Objectify: depersonalise | depersonalize | exteriorise | exteriorize | externalise | externalize

Objectify In Webster's Dictionary

\Ob*jec"ti*fy\, v. t. [Object + -fy.] To cause to become an object; to cause to assume the character of an object; to render objective. --J. D. Morell.
